The Mitsubishi A1SY60E is a straightforward output module belonging to the A Series. This product operates at a rated voltage of 12/24V DC and is capable of facilitating up to 16 outputs, each rated at 2A.

| Manufacturer | Mitsubishi |
|---|---|
| Product Line | A Series |
| Part Number | A1SY60E |
| Weight | 0.38 lbs (0.17 kg) |
| Rated Voltage | 12/24V DC |
| Output Type | Source |
| Number of Outputs | 16 |
| Current Rating | 2A |
| Relative Operating Humidity | 10 to 90%, non-condensing |
| Relative Storage Humidity | 10 to 80%, non-condensing |
| Maximum Altitude | 1000m above sea level |
| Operating Temperature | 0...+55°C |
| Storage Temperature | -25...+75°C |
| Certifications | CE, UL |
| Product | Output module |
The A1SY60E model from Mitsubishi's A Series is an output module designed for reliable performance in diverse industrial environments. It operates at 12/24V DC and features a source output type. This module supports a total of 16 outputs, with each output capable of handling a current rating of 2A.
For effective use, the A1SY60E can be utilized in relative humidity conditions ranging from 10% to 90%, ensuring stable performance without condensation. Storage requirements are less demanding, allowing for conditions between -25°C and +75°C with a maximum operating altitude of 1000 meters above sea level. The component is built to withstand an operating temperature range extending from 0°C to +55°C, making it suited for a range of applications.
Certifications from CE and UL ensure that the A1SY60E adheres to important safety and quality standards, providing confidence in its operational integrity and reliability.
